Guinness has launched its first TV advert in Britain for Guinness Draught in a can in over a decade.

The new ad was created in response to increasing demand for Guinness Draught in a can and “celebrating the joys of Guinness at home”.

It forms part of a wider campaign, which also includes video-on-demand, out-of-home, social and radio activity.

The advert demonstrates how consumers can still enjoy a perfectly poured Guinness serve at home. Premiering with a substantial media investment for the month of December, the advert will be rolled out into the new year with refreshed messaging.

Neil Shah, Head of Guinness GB, said: “People love to savour delicious Guinness Draught and we wanted to remind people that they can enjoy the smooth and refreshing taste whether they choose to drink it in a pub or at home.

“The popularity of Guinness Draught Beer in a can has naturally increased in recent months, and we wanted to celebrate that despite Christmas being different this year, Guinness Draught doesn’t have to be.”
